Job Description

Join our team in Kailua Kona as a Meal Packer preparing and packing meals for airline service. This position requires you to be on your feet throughout your shift and work in a cold environment.

Summary: Prepares meal trays for in-flight service of airlines.


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Follow established unit rules for entry and attire, comply with HACCP guidelines for personal hygiene, and observe security precautions.

  • Read instructional charts/diagrams to determine the amount and kind of foods/supplies to be packaged or assembled.

  • Comply with all HACCP and Flying Food Group sanitation and proper food handling policies/procedures.

  • Cut fruits, vegetables, meats using knives or slicing machinery safely to specified weights/sizes.

  • Portion and garnish hot foods into individual serving dishes; inspect for contamination.

  • Properly store unused food items or supplies, adhering to dating and rotation schedules.

  • Remove and arrange cold food items for tray assembly.

  • Store completed trays in airline storage carts or containers for transportation.

Physical Demands:

  • Stand or hold fixed positions for duration of shift.

  • Work in varied postures to reach supplies.

  • Traverse work areas and move ingredients.

  • Regularly lift and/or move up to 20 pounds; frequently up to 30 pounds.

  • Regular exposure to extreme cold (non-weather).
